What are the different types of lighting I can use in my living room?
There are several types of lighting to consider for your living room, including ambient lighting, task lighting, and accent lighting. Ambient lighting provides overall illumination, task lighting is intended for specific activities, and accent lighting is used to highlight art or architectural features. Combining these types can create a well-balanced and versatile lighting scheme.
How can I choose the right light fixtures for my living room?
When selecting light fixtures, consider the style and size of your living room, as well as the existing decor. Look for fixtures that complement your design theme, whether it's modern, traditional, or eclectic. Additionally, ensure that the size of the fixtures is proportionate to the space; oversized fixtures can overwhelm a small room, while tiny fixtures may get lost in a larger space.
What role does color temperature play in lighting design?
Color temperature affects the mood of your living room. Warm white light (around 2700K) creates a cozy and inviting atmosphere, while cooler white light (around 4000K) is more energizing and suitable for task-oriented areas. Consider using a mix of color temperatures to achieve a dynamic and functional lighting environment.

What should I consider when planning the layout of my living room lighting?
When planning your lighting layout, consider the room's function, furniture arrangement, and architectural features. Identify areas where you need more light, such as reading nooks or artwork display spots. Use a combination of overhead lighting, floor lamps, and table lamps to create layers and avoid harsh shadows.
How can I utilize natural light in my living room design?
Maximize natural light by using sheer curtains or blinds that allow sunlight to filter in while providing some privacy. Position mirrors strategically to reflect light around the room, making the space feel brighter and larger. Additionally, consider painting walls in lighter colors to enhance the effect of natural light.
